Mission-driven Purchasing Cooperative Launches in Massachusetts
The Community Purchasing Alliance of MA (CPA MA) celebrated its launch as a cooperative on January 24th with representatives from Boston area churches, mosques, synagogues, nonprofits, and charter schools along with its leadership and its funders - Boston Impact Initiative and Cooperative Fund of the Northeast.

Impact Story: Building community power through real estate
Amid rapid gentrification, the East Boston Neighborhood Trust is a game-changer, keeping 114 units permanently affordable and community-controlled. In a new article for Impact Entrepreneur, BII CEO Betty Francisco describes how this extraordinary project came together.
